Actors Share Their Experiences Working With Intimacy Coordinators

In a groundbreaking move towards creating a safer and more comfortable work environment in Hollywood, actors are opening up about their experiences working with intimacy coordinators on set.

Intimacy coordinators are professionals who work with actors to choreograph and navigate intimate scenes in a way that ensures everyone involved feels respected and safe. This includes discussing boundaries, consent, and communication throughout the filming process.

Actors such as Lucy Liu and Adam Brody have recently spoken out about the positive impact intimacy coordinators have had on their work. Liu, who worked with an intimacy coordinator on the set of her show “Why Women Kill,” praised the coordinator for creating a space where she felt empowered and in control during intimate scenes.

Brody, who worked with an intimacy coordinator on the film “The Kid Detective,” shared that having a professional on set to guide the actors through intimate scenes helped to alleviate any potential discomfort or awkwardness.

The use of intimacy coordinators is becoming more common in the entertainment industry as a way to ensure that actors feel supported and protected while filming sensitive scenes. This shift towards prioritizing the well-being of actors is a positive step towards creating a more inclusive and respectful work environment in Hollywood.

As more actors speak out about their experiences working with intimacy coordinators, it is clear that this role plays a crucial part in promoting a culture of consent and professionalism on set. The conversation around the importance of intimacy coordinators is growing, and their presence is sure to become more prevalent in the industry in the years to come.
